Census Tract 01125010304: frequently asked questions

What is the typical home value in Census Tract 01125010304?
The estimated median home value in Census Tract 01125010304 today is $301,604, lower than 59% of U.S. tracts.
How much is property tax in Census Tract 01125010304?
The median annual property tax in Census Tract 01125010304 is $825, an effective rate of 0.34% of home value.
Is Census Tract 01125010304 expensive to live in?
Homes in Census Tract 01125010304 cost about 3.49× the median household income, lower than 56% of U.S. tracts.
How much have home prices grown in Census Tract 01125010304?
Home prices in Census Tract 01125010304 have moved 49% over the past five years (1.8% in the past year), per the FHFA House Price Index.
How many people live in Census Tract 01125010304?
Census Tract 01125010304 has a population of 4,873, about 1,136.52 people per square mile, per the U.S. Census American Community Survey. The median age is 30.7.
What is the weather like in Census Tract 01125010304?
Census Tract 01125010304 averages 64.5°F year-round, summer highs near 92.5°F, winter lows around 37.6°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als).
Is Census Tract 01125010304 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
Census Tract 01125010304's FEMA National Risk Index score is 49.3 (near the U.S. tracts median).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is inland flooding.
